Kidney cancer




Kidney cancer is the sixth most common cancer diagnosed in Australian men and eleventh most common cancer in women.1


The most common type of kidney cancer is renal cell carcinoma, accounting for about 90% of all cases. Usually only one kidney is affected, but in rare cases the cancer may develop in both kidneys.


Incidence and mortality

There were 2,847 new cases of kidney cancer diagnosed in Australia in 2011. Kidney cancer is more common in men - the risk of being diagnosed by age 85 is 1 in 51 for men compared to 1 in 104 for women.


In 2012, there were 907 deaths resulting from kidney cancer in Australia.


Screening

There is no routine screening test for kidney cancer.



Symptoms and diagnosis

In its early stages, kidney cancer often does not produce any symptoms.


Symptoms may include:


blood in the urine (haematuria)

pain or a dull ache in the side or lower back that is not due to an injury

a lump in the abdomen

constant tiredness

rapid, unexplained weight loss

fever not caused by a cold or flu.




Tests to diagnose kidney cancer include:


urine test

cytoscopy

blood tests

imaging tests - ultrasound, chest x-ray, CT scan, MRI, PET scan or bone scan, intravenous pyelography.

Staging

A CT scan, bone (radioisotope) scan and chest x-ray are done to determine the extent of the cancer.


The most common staging system used for kidney cancer is the TNM system, which describes the stage of the cancer from stage I to stage IV.


Causes

The causes of kidney cancer are not known, but factors that put some people at higher risk are:

smoking


overuse of pain relievers containing phenacetin (this chemical is now banned)

workplace exposure to asbestos or cadmium (construction workers, dock workers, painters and printers)

a family history of kidney cancer

being male: men are more likely to develop kidney cancer than women.

Prevention

Not smoking or quitting smoking. Up to one third of kidney cancers are thought to be due to smoking.




Treatment

The main treatment for kidney cancer is surgery, alone or with radiotherapy and/or chemotherapy.


A radical nephrectomy (removal of the affected kidney) is the most common type of surgery for renal cell carcinoma. A partial nephrectomy (removal of part of the kidney) may be an option for people who have a small tumour in one kidney (less than 4cm), people with cancer in both kidneys and those who have only one working kidney.


Immunotherapy is a treatment option for people with kidney cancer metastases. Cytokines (proteins that activate the immune system) can be given intravenously or orally, and may shrink the cancer.


Tyrosine kinase inhibitors (TKIs) have been trialled in people with advanced kidney cancer and found to cause fewer side-effects than chemotherapy drugs.

Will avoiding meat reduce risk of kidney cancer?






The incidence of renal cell carcinoma (RCC), the most common form of kidney cancer in adults, has been increasing in the US and other developed nations.


Previous studies have linked meat intake with an increased risk of RCC. The underlying mechanism for the association remains unclear, but cooking meat at high temperatures, particularly barbecuing or pan-frying, has been found to result in the formation and ingestion of carcinogenic compounds.


The kidney plays a significant role in the metabolism of xenobiotics, substances normally alien to the body, such as drugs, pesticides or carcinogens, and is therefore exposed to higher concentrations of cancer-causing substances than other organs.


Meat cooked at high temperatures produces carcinogens

A team led by Dr. Xifeng Wu, PhD, of the University of Texas MD Anderson Cancer Center in Houston, suspected that factors related to a Western lifestyle - such as a diet high in meats, processed foods and starches - may significantly impact the development of RCC.


تنزيل (3)


They set out to investigate the effect of genetic factors and dietary intake of meat-cooking mutagens, such as MeIQx and PhIP, on RCC risk. An analysis was carried out of 659 patients with newly diagnosed RCC and 699 healthy controls.


Compared with cancer-free individuals, patients with kidney cancer were found to consume more red and white meat; they also consumed more cancer-causing chemicals, produced by cooking meat at high temperatures or over an open flame, particularly when pan-frying or barbecuing.


People with RCC were also found to have an overall higher daily total energy intake and lower overall total fruit and vegetable intake.

Ingestion of MelQx would seem to nearly double the risk of RCC, and intake of PhIP increases it by 54%. This suggests that eating meat cooked at high temperatures increases the risk of RCC through mechanisms related to mutagenic cooking compounds.


A significant interaction was noted between PhIP and at least one genetic feature, implying that individuals with certain genetic variants are more susceptible to the harmful effects of these cancer-causing chemicals.


Limitations of the current study include the possibility of residual confounding by unknown risk factors and the difficulty of isolating the impacts of the mutagenic compounds, due to the complex interaction of individual components and nutrients in whole foods.


Nevertheless, the findings suggest that reducing meat consumption, especially when cooked at high temperatures or over an open flame, could serve as a public health intervention to reduce the risk of developing RCC. In addition, genetic testing might help to identify individuals at especially high risk.

Kidney  cancer


Kidney (renal cell) cancer originates mainly from proximal tubular epithelial cells, but also from cells from intercalated and medullary collecting ducts. There are multiple types of kidney cancer, but clear cell renal cell carcinoma is the most common (around 85%). The histological subgroups are chromophobe and papillary renal cell carcinoma, often with a percentage of malignant mesenchymal cells (sarcomatoid differentiation) (2).

Incidence


In 2013, there were 760 new cases of kidney cancer registered in Norway, of which 533 were men and 227 women. Kidney cancer occurs most commonly in the age group 50–70 years, and constitutes about 3% of the total number of newly diagnosed cancer cases. The incidence is more common in men than women (1).

From 1957 to 2012, a gradual increase in incidence of kidney cancer has been registered in Norway, especially among men. The increase is considered genuine despite correction for the improvement in diagnostics due to CT and ultrasound (2).
